.avia-section.av-23o77m-05c7630dbad84ace4e0c684c052c3642{
background-repeat:no-repeat;
background-image:url(https://piripi.es/wp-content/uploads/2024/10/sostenibilidad.jpg);
background-position:100% 50%;
background-attachment:fixed;
}
.avia-section.av-23o77m-05c7630dbad84ace4e0c684c052c3642 .av-section-color-overlay{
opacity:0.1;
}

.flex_cell.av-1pzjve-5c2d0c9a631f7b9f4882a6ceb247f2fa{
vertical-align:top;
}
.responsive #top #wrap_all .flex_cell.av-1pzjve-5c2d0c9a631f7b9f4882a6ceb247f2fa{
padding:4% 4% 4% 4% !important;
}

#top .av-special-heading.av-m013a57h-783db0e6f0e0b8dcc851b02795c9b48f{
padding-bottom:10px;
}
body .av-special-heading.av-m013a57h-783db0e6f0e0b8dcc851b02795c9b48f .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-m013a57h-783db0e6f0e0b8dcc851b02795c9b48f .av-subheading{
font-size:20px;
}

.flex_cell.av-1k57ca-b05fad914ae5be34c22e2aeb9d6b18a8{
vertical-align:top;
}
.responsive #top #wrap_all .flex_cell.av-1k57ca-b05fad914ae5be34c22e2aeb9d6b18a8{
padding:4% 10% 4% 4% !important;
}

#top .av-special-heading.av-m013aszu-a97816d602385505129b483261af5dff{
padding-bottom:10px;
}
body .av-special-heading.av-m013aszu-a97816d602385505129b483261af5dff .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-m013aszu-a97816d602385505129b483261af5dff .av-subheading{
font-size:15px;
}

#top .hr.hr-invisible.av-1dku2y-b660df13ae911c5c0e4ffdacdabc192c{
height:20px;
}

.av-layout-tab.av-m015w2ql-08ceb76bec5bace673b7cdc2f70a88e6{
vertical-align:top;
}

#top .av-special-heading.av-m013dg5b-68aee374331a9250693318b306e48f10{
padding-bottom:10px;
}
body .av-special-heading.av-m013dg5b-68aee374331a9250693318b306e48f10 .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-m013dg5b-68aee374331a9250693318b306e48f10 .av-subheading{
font-size:15px;
}

.avia-image-container.av-fvgr6-dc1cbbe85d05339d336c6c2aba9a3ccf img.avia_image{
box-shadow:none;
}
.avia-image-container.av-fvgr6-dc1cbbe85d05339d336c6c2aba9a3ccf .av-image-caption-overlay-center{
color:#ffffff;
}

.av-layout-tab.av-m015wd8t-3a16de33ceae14214ddebbfac449c55a{
vertical-align:top;
}

#top .av-special-heading.av-m013euxa-67990342579e7fe74694cf8657a9192f{
padding-bottom:10px;
}
body .av-special-heading.av-m013euxa-67990342579e7fe74694cf8657a9192f .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-m013euxa-67990342579e7fe74694cf8657a9192f .av-subheading{
font-size:15px;
}

.av-layout-tab.av-m015wubk-2a9a48455fda5de5f230aaf545f967ce{
vertical-align:top;
}

#top .av-special-heading.av-m013fxrn-25c3c5b4dc4276468859cce40d528ebc{
padding-bottom:10px;
}
body .av-special-heading.av-m013fxrn-25c3c5b4dc4276468859cce40d528ebc .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-m013fxrn-25c3c5b4dc4276468859cce40d528ebc .av-subheading{
font-size:15px;
}

.flex_cell.av-1zb9iq-0e3af9e086cde055965e645f7ce14fd7{
vertical-align:top;
}
.responsive #top #wrap_all .flex_cell.av-1zb9iq-0e3af9e086cde055965e645f7ce14fd7{
padding:4% 10% 4% 4% !important;
}

#top .av-special-heading.av-10g3ka-8ae9c5fbc418294dc1bf62e7b5dba019{
padding-bottom:10px;
}
body .av-special-heading.av-10g3ka-8ae9c5fbc418294dc1bf62e7b5dba019 .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-10g3ka-8ae9c5fbc418294dc1bf62e7b5dba019 .av-subheading{
font-size:15px;
}

#top .hr.hr-invisible.av-1rx94q-b41ccac9fc03cb606e2969b38c7d608c{
height:20px;
}

.flex_cell.av-5ngaq-b3b0aca26a8d2559caf7c231593f114f{
vertical-align:middle;
}
.responsive #top #wrap_all .flex_cell.av-5ngaq-b3b0aca26a8d2559caf7c231593f114f{
padding:4% 4% 4% 4% !important;
}

.flex_cell.av-17t0lm-452b1984be955abd4fa1a3d04a553c88{
vertical-align:top;
}
.responsive #top #wrap_all .flex_cell.av-17t0lm-452b1984be955abd4fa1a3d04a553c88{
padding:4% 10% 4% 4% !important;
}

#top .av-special-heading.av-p8yg2-d3132a203f49ce5cc2ba30a31b97e5ca{
padding-bottom:10px;
}
body .av-special-heading.av-p8yg2-d3132a203f49ce5cc2ba30a31b97e5ca .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-p8yg2-d3132a203f49ce5cc2ba30a31b97e5ca .av-subheading{
font-size:15px;
}

#top .hr.hr-invisible.av-13e0u2-cbb79ab40447b1a7c72a4aadc4bfecc8{
height:20px;
}

.flex_cell.av-xund6-9959db407eb59fff1bc113ef520d1838{
vertical-align:middle;
}
.responsive #top #wrap_all .flex_cell.av-xund6-9959db407eb59fff1bc113ef520d1838{
padding:4% 4% 4% 4% !important;
}

.flex_cell.av-kthpe-cd55a66011100720b10025c310f5f3e5{
vertical-align:top;
}
.responsive #top #wrap_all .flex_cell.av-kthpe-cd55a66011100720b10025c310f5f3e5{
padding:4% 10% 4% 4% !important;
}

#top .av-special-heading.av-cvfv6-0e0db960b729476451f1565e6e8d6d6e{
padding-bottom:10px;
}
body .av-special-heading.av-cvfv6-0e0db960b729476451f1565e6e8d6d6e .av-special-heading-tag .heading-char{
font-size:25px;
}
.av-special-heading.av-cvfv6-0e0db960b729476451f1565e6e8d6d6e .av-subheading{
font-size:15px;
}

#top .hr.hr-invisible.av-dst96-169e63054972481e8574429ea5befbdc{
height:20px;
}

.flex_cell.av-89ql6-d2cdccadc785674a80f4bcc360f1db1d{
vertical-align:middle;
}
.responsive #top #wrap_all .flex_cell.av-89ql6-d2cdccadc785674a80f4bcc360f1db1d{
padding:4% 4% 4% 4% !important;
}


@media only screen and (min-width: 480px) and (max-width: 767px){ 
.responsive #top #wrap_all .flex_cell.av-1zb9iq-0e3af9e086cde055965e645f7ce14fd7{
padding:10% 4% 4% 4% !important;
}

.responsive #top #wrap_all .flex_cell.av-17t0lm-452b1984be955abd4fa1a3d04a553c88{
padding:10% 4% 4% 4% !important;
}

.responsive #top #wrap_all .flex_cell.av-kthpe-cd55a66011100720b10025c310f5f3e5{
padding:10% 4% 4% 4% !important;
}
}

@media only screen and (max-width: 479px){ 
.responsive #top #wrap_all .flex_cell.av-1zb9iq-0e3af9e086cde055965e645f7ce14fd7{
padding:10% 4% 4% 4% !important;
}

.responsive #top #wrap_all .flex_cell.av-17t0lm-452b1984be955abd4fa1a3d04a553c88{
padding:10% 4% 4% 4% !important;
}

.responsive #top #wrap_all .flex_cell.av-kthpe-cd55a66011100720b10025c310f5f3e5{
padding:10% 4% 4% 4% !important;
}
}
